Why Choosing Healthy Snacks Matters? 

 

It’s not snacking itself that’s the problem — it’s what ends up on your plate. Thoughtful snacking can: 

  • Support steady energy levels throughout the day without sugar crashes. 

By choosing snacks packed with fiber, protein, and healthy fats, you’re doing your body a favor. These nutrients help stabilize blood sugar, improve focus, and even support a healthy metabolism. Plus, the right snack can prevent overeating later in the day. 

 

7 Delicious and Easy Healthy Snacks You’ll Actually Crave 

Who says health can’t be delicious? These seven snack ideas are packed with goodness and taste: 

  1. Greek Yogurt with Berries and Honey
    Creamy, protein-rich Greek yogurt paired with antioxidant-packed berries, and a drizzle of honey is a perfect mid-morning snack. It keeps you full while satisfying your sweet tooth — naturally. 
  1. Roasted Chickpeas
    Crunchy, salty, and loaded with plant-based protein and fiber, roasted chickpeas are a game-changer. Toss them in olive oil and your favorite spices, then bake until crisp. 
  1. Apple Slices with Nut Butter
    This classic combo offers fiber, healthy fats, and just the right amount of sweetness. Almond or peanut butter both work — just be sure to choose one without added sugar or hydrogenated oils. 
  1. Veggie Sticks with Hummus
    Raw carrots, bell peppers, or cucumber paired with creamy hummus is a refreshing and nutrient-dense option that gives you a boost of vitamins and minerals. 
  1. Avocado-Topped Rice Cakes with a Spicy Kick
    Light, crunchy rice cakes topped with smashed avocado and a sprinkle of chili flakes make for a satisfying and flavorful bite that’s full of healthy fats. 
  1. Dark Chocolate and Almonds
    Sometimes, you just need chocolate. A small square of dark chocolate with a handful of raw almonds is rich in antioxidants and healthy fats — without guilt. 
  1. Overnight Oats in a Jar
    Mix oats, plant milk, chia seeds, and fruit, then let it sit overnight. By morning, you’ll have a delicious and filling snack that’s portable and packed with fiber. 

 

Making Healthy Snacks Work for Your Lifestyle 

One of the easiest ways to stick with better snacking habits is to plan. Keep a few go-to options stocked in your kitchen or your bag, so you’re never caught off-guard by hunger. 

Tip: Prep a few portions of your favorite snacks on Sunday so you can grab them easily during the week. 

And remember — healthy snacking doesn’t mean boring or tasteless. It’s all about making choices that fuel your body while still bringing you joy.
